Strong Passwords: Best Practices & Recommendations

Crafting powerful credentials is critically important for securing your digital identity . Avoid using common copyright or numbers that criminals could easily decipher . Instead, create an complex combination of uppercase letters, lowercase letters, numerals, and characters . Consider using a password keeper to store your many logins and make certain that each profile has a different and formidable one. Regularly update your logins, especially for important profiles like financial or email .

Common Password Mistakes to Avoid

Many individuals regularly make crucial password errors that leave their accounts vulnerable to unauthorized access. A common slip-up is utilizing simple copyright or phrases, like your name , which can be quickly guessed. Avoid using running numbers or letters, such as "123456" or "abcdef," as these are invariably targeted. Furthermore, employing the similar password across several accounts is a considerable risk, and failing to refresh your password regularly allows potential threats to linger. Finally, don't record your passwords in unprotected locations; consider using a digital organizer instead to protect your digital profile .

Password Reset: How to Do It Safely

Forgetting your account information is a frequent occurrence, but resetting your password safely is absolutely critical. Never click a URL received via email without confirming the sender. Always go directly to the website's official site and utilize their available password update process. Be cautious of any demand for your key or other sensitive data during the recovery procedure – legitimate services will almost never ask for this. Finally, after a successful recovery, quickly create a new, strong key and consider enabling two-factor authentication for an extra layer of protection.
